I really like this series... The only thing I would tend to disagree with is battery life... Even new it struggled to get to 6 hours... With the pro 4 MS actually reduced the size of the battery compared to the pro 3... then increased it with the pro 5 to bigger than the pro 3... then decreased it again with the pro 7, and increased it again with the pro 7 + to the highest capacity so far...

I've seen a teardown / screen replacement video where the drive is an M2 NVME that can be swapped out. You have to lift the screen off to get to it, though, which can be tedious and may crack the screen. In this video at around 5:15 there's a long, narrow silvery plate that covers the SSD. If you need more space immediately, the microSD slot is SDXC, which is good for 1Tb or higher. I have a 1Tb card in mine.
